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
687239 63115 0187643752 613
77 8019 0098429
77 8019 0098429
292700 59416826 26423
All about undefined
Interested in learning more?
77 8019 0098429
292700 59416826 26423
See more
451 281720409 951392
9405 2793132 343
See more
18700 36272
2841820722 15 9297532
See more